I have recently been trying to fight the tier 2 VNM in Abyssea Altepa to get my last 3 summoner body seals, but people are constantly using 3rd party apps to locate and claim the nm as soon as it spawns. I know this because I sit in the zone and rest about every 5 seconds to get a read on if the nm is up. I have done this three times now at different times of the day for 30 minutes or longer each time and the light never shows the monster being up. Either the vnm in Altepa is broken, or people are cheating. I suggest Square Enix add more tier 2 pops, or find a way to stop apps from allowing individuals to lock down these monsters.

All VNMs in every abyssea zone spawn somewhat close to conflux 1, usually near the murex/amoebans in the zone, and from there wander around to the deeper parts of the zone. The repop time is 10-15minutes, so it's very easy to camp these NMs, and quickly claim them upon pop. If you're competing against someone using Apradar, they will have an advantage in claiming over you.

If you know when a T2 VNM died, you have a head start for finding it.
If you have multiple people with Colorful Abyssite you have a head start at claiming it.

Yes APRadar & similar tools help to claim ... but only really if your trying to claim it while it's moving. If your not within 50 yalms of it, your not having XXX 3rd party ap is not why you can't claim it, it's just that it's a popular NM farmed for body seals / T3 pop.
